Foreign Languages Fade in Class... Except Chinese (The New York Times)
By SAM DILLON Published: January 20, 2010 The New York Times WASHINGTON — Thousands of public schools stopped teaching foreign languages in the last decade, according to a government-financed survey — dismal news for a nation that needs more linguists to conduct its global business and diplomacy.
